Indonesia's Currency Crisis: The Impact on Businesses and Daily Life (2026)

Indonesia's currency crisis is a stark reminder of the country's economic challenges and the impact they have on everyday lives. The rupiah's historic low against the US dollar has sparked fear and anxiety among Indonesians, with the situation being particularly dire for tempeh makers and low-income street food vendors. The crisis has also led to a surge in risky online loans and a slowdown in economic growth, with the Jakarta Composite Index ranking as one of the worst-performing major equity markets in the world. While the government scrambles to stabilize the currency, the toll on Indonesians is severe, with many businesses facing bankruptcy and widespread unemployment. The crisis is a complex interplay of domestic factors, including unpredictable policies, concerns over transparency and accountability, and fiscal policy. It is a stark reminder of the challenges facing Indonesia's economy and the need for greater support and resolution from the government.
